你查询的IP:[59.191.32.239]  地理位置:中国–广东

最新查询120.58.2.22 116.215.86.92 218.104.137.175 210.21.245.192 58.24.163.247 118.212.24.149 60.156.121.75 123.4.31.1 220.192.177.139 59.191.32.239 118.228.10.230 202.130.224.18 119.63.32.0 119.30.48.165 202.192.154.20 116.4.132.37 124.40.112.47 60.245.128.121 220.252.22.126 219.128.122.38 118.144.163.184 203.212.80.47 124.224.101.223 121.48.168.25 124.172.251.33 116.254.128.185 117.103.128.73 121.89.128.184 203.184.80.214 123.49.128.60 116.76.58.6